Bali Travel Guide 2025
Nestled gracefully within the Indonesian archipelago, Bali stands as one of the most enchanting islands on earth, captivating travelers with its serene beaches, majestic temples, lush rice terraces, and a deep cultural heritage that breathes through every village and festival. Located between Java and Lombok, Bali is often referred to as the “Island of the Gods,” a name that reflects its spiritual aura and breathtaking natural beauty. From the moment travelers step off the plane, they are greeted by an atmosphere of warmth, color, and calm that few destinations in the world can match.
Bali is not just about tropical beaches and luxury resorts. It is an island where spirituality and art coexist with vibrant nightlife, surf culture, and culinary adventures. Its energy draws digital nomads, honeymooners, backpackers, and families alike. The unique blend of ancient traditions, lush landscapes, and modern comforts makes it an ideal destination for those seeking relaxation, adventure, and cultural discovery.
Those who have explored other destinations such as Disneyland Park in California will find Bali to be a completely different yet equally immersive experience. Where Disneyland celebrates fantasy and imagination, Bali embodies the living magic of nature and tradition that continues to inspire millions every year.
Best Time to Visit
The best time to visit Bali is during its dry season, which runs from April to October. This period offers abundant sunshine, calm seas, and clear skies, ideal for beach activities, outdoor exploration, and cultural tours. During these months, temperatures range from 26 to 31 degrees Celsius, making it perfect for surfing, diving, hiking, and temple visits.
April to June is considered the shoulder season, offering excellent weather with fewer tourists and better accommodation deals. July and August are peak months when the island is lively with festivals, beach parties, and cultural performances. The rainy season, from November to March, brings occasional tropical showers, lush greenery, and fewer crowds — perfect for travelers seeking a more tranquil Bali experience.
In 2025, local authorities have also introduced eco-tourism programs that encourage visitors to participate in beach cleanups and sustainable tours during both the wet and dry seasons. Visiting during local festivals such as Galungan or Nyepi (Balinese New Year) offers a once-in-a-lifetime chance to witness the island’s strong spiritual identity.
How to Reach (Flights, Road, Train, and Bus Details)
Bali is served by Ngurah Rai International Airport (DPS), located in Denpasar, which connects the island to major international and domestic destinations. Direct international flights operate regularly from Singapore, Kuala Lumpur, Bangkok, Dubai, Tokyo, Sydney, and Doha. Travelers from Europe or North America can reach Bali through connecting flights via Singapore, Kuala Lumpur, or Doha.
For domestic travelers, several Indonesian airlines, including Garuda Indonesia and Lion Air, offer daily flights from Jakarta, Surabaya, and Yogyakarta.
Once in Bali, transportation options include taxis, private transfers, and ride-hailing apps such as Grab or Gojek. While there are no trains in Bali, buses and minibuses known as bemos connect major towns and tourist areas. Renting a scooter or car provides the freedom to explore Bali’s hidden corners, such as the lush jungles of Ubud or the cliffs of Uluwatu.
Some adventurous travelers also arrive in Bali via ferry from Java, crossing the Bali Strait between Banyuwangi (East Java) and Gilimanuk (West Bali).
Estimated Trip Cost (Flights, Hotels, Food, Transport, and Activities)
Bali caters to every budget, from backpackers seeking affordable hostels to luxury travelers staying in oceanfront villas. Below is a general breakdown of a 7-day trip cost for 2025:
- Flights: International round-trip airfare ranges from 700 to 1300 USD, depending on the origin.
- Accommodation: Budget stays cost around 20 to 40 USD per night, mid-range hotels from 70 to 150 USD, and luxury resorts can range between 250 and 600 USD per night.
- Food: Local warungs (small restaurants) serve traditional meals for 3 to 5 USD, while fine dining experiences range from 25 to 60 USD per person.
- Transportation: Renting a scooter costs 8 to 12 USD per day, while private drivers charge around 50 to 80 USD per day.
- Activities: Entry fees for temples and attractions are usually 2 to 10 USD, while popular tours such as Nusa Penida island trips or scuba diving excursions cost 50 to 120 USD.
Overall, an average traveler can expect to spend around 1000 to 1500 USD per person for a comfortable 7-day vacation, inclusive of accommodation, meals, local transport, and tours.
Top Attractions and Activities (Famous and Hidden Gems)
Bali is a paradise for explorers and culture lovers. Every region on the island offers something unique, whether it is natural beauty, traditional art, or spiritual serenity.
1. Ubud – The Cultural Heart of Bali
Ubud is known for its lush rice terraces, art markets, yoga retreats, and spiritual atmosphere. Visit the Tegalalang Rice Terrace, the Sacred Monkey Forest Sanctuary, and the Ubud Art Market. Participate in traditional dance performances and join yoga or meditation sessions overlooking the Ayung River.
2. Seminyak and Canggu – Trendy Beach Escapes
Seminyak is popular for its chic beach clubs, high-end dining, and designer boutiques. Nearby Canggu offers surf-friendly beaches, bohemian cafes, and coworking hubs for digital nomads. Watch the sunset at La Plancha Beach Bar or visit Tanah Lot Temple for stunning coastal views.
3. Nusa Penida and Nusa Lembongan – Island Adventures
These small islands off Bali’s coast are famous for dramatic cliffs, turquoise waters, and snorkeling with manta rays. Kelingking Beach and Crystal Bay are among the most photographed spots in Indonesia.
4. Uluwatu – The Clifftop Gem
Uluwatu is home to the majestic Uluwatu Temple, perched dramatically on a seaside cliff. Witness the Kecak Fire Dance during sunset and explore surf beaches such as Padang Padang and Bingin.
5. Mount Batur – Volcano Trekking Experience
For adventurers, the sunrise hike to Mount Batur is unforgettable. Starting early in the morning, trekkers reach the summit in time to witness the sun rising over Lake Batur and Mount Agung.
6. Hidden Gems – Offbeat Bali
Discover Sidemen Valley, a quiet rural region with scenic rice fields and homestays. Visit Tukad Cepung Waterfall, hidden within a cave, and explore the tranquil beaches of Amed and Lovina, known for dolphin watching.
Accommodation Options (Budget, Mid-range, Luxury)
Bali offers a vast range of accommodation suited to every taste and budget.
Budget:
Hostels such as Puri Garden Hostel in Ubud or The Farm Hostel in Canggu are ideal for solo travelers, providing comfortable stays, social environments, and access to nearby cafes and yoga centers.
Mid-range:
Boutique hotels such as The Sankara Resort Ubud and Amnaya Resort Kuta offer modern amenities combined with Balinese hospitality. Prices typically range from 80 to 150 USD per night.
Luxury:
For those seeking opulence, The St. Regis Bali Resort in Nusa Dua, Four Seasons Resort Sayan in Ubud, and Alila Villas Uluwatu provide world-class experiences with private pools, spa services, and ocean views.
Local Food and Cuisine (Must-Try Dishes and Restaurants)
Balinese cuisine reflects a fusion of flavors from Indonesia, India, and China, characterized by spices, herbs, and coconut.
Must-Try Dishes:
- Nasi Campur: Mixed rice with vegetables, satay, and fried tempeh.
- Babi Guling: Traditional roasted suckling pig served during ceremonies.
- Lawar: Minced meat salad with herbs and grated coconut.
- Sate Lilit: Spiced minced fish wrapped around bamboo sticks.
- Nasi Goreng: Indonesian fried rice with egg and prawns.
Recommended Restaurants:
- Locavore in Ubud: A fine dining restaurant known for innovative use of local ingredients.
- Mamasan in Seminyak: Combines Southeast Asian flavors with a modern twist.
- Warung Bintangbali: Authentic local dishes in a scenic Ubud setting.
- La Lucciola: Beachfront Italian restaurant offering romantic sunsets.
Travel Tips and Safety Advice (Weather, Culture, and Packing Tips)
Weather:
Pack light cotton clothes, sunscreen, and swimwear. A rain jacket is useful during the rainy season.
Culture:
Respect local customs by dressing modestly when visiting temples. Always remove shoes before entering sacred sites and never point your feet toward religious statues.
Health and Safety:
Drink bottled water, carry mosquito repellent, and ensure you have travel insurance that covers adventure activities.
Transportation:
Traffic can be busy, so hire local drivers or use scooters cautiously.
Sustainability:
Bali encourages eco-conscious travel. Use refillable bottles, avoid single-use plastics, and support local artisans and sustainable accommodations.

Itinerary Suggestions (3-Day, 5-Day, and 7-Day Plans)
3-Day Itinerary:
- Day 1: Arrive in Denpasar, explore Seminyak Beach and Tanah Lot Temple.
- Day 2: Head to Ubud, visit Monkey Forest, and enjoy Balinese cuisine.
- Day 3: Take a sunrise tour at Mount Batur and relax in hot springs.
5-Day Itinerary:
- Day 1-2: Explore the beaches of Seminyak and Canggu.
- Day 3: Visit Ubud’s rice terraces and art markets.
- Day 4: Take a day trip to Nusa Penida.
- Day 5: End with Uluwatu Temple and a sunset Kecak Dance.
7-Day Itinerary:
- Days 1-2: Explore South Bali’s beaches and nightlife.
- Day 3: Visit Ubud and take a yoga class.
- Day 4: Go on a sunrise hike to Mount Batur.
- Day 5: Discover Nusa Penida’s hidden beaches.
- Day 6: Visit Lovina for dolphin watching.
- Day 7: End with shopping and a traditional spa session.
Final Thoughts
Bali remains one of the world’s most inspiring travel destinations, where natural beauty meets ancient tradition and modern luxury. Its welcoming people, diverse attractions, and cultural depth make it more than a simple vacation spot. Whether travelers come for adventure, wellness, art, or relaxation, Bali offers an experience that stays forever in memory.
FAQs
What is the best month to visit Bali?
The ideal months are from April to October, with July and August being the busiest.
Is Bali safe for solo travelers?
Yes, Bali is considered one of the safest destinations in Southeast Asia, especially for solo and female travelers.
Can I drink tap water in Bali?
No, it is safer to drink bottled or filtered water.
What currency is used in Bali?
The Indonesian Rupiah (IDR) is the local currency.
Are there any visa requirements for visiting Bali?
Many nationalities can enter Bali visa-free for up to 30 days, but check the current visa policies before traveling.
